Swagger在Debian上的安全配置是一個非常重要的話題,尤其是在防止未授權訪問和漏洞利用方面。以下是一些關鍵步驟和建議,以確保Swagger的安全使用。
最近在對某系統進行測試時發現,許多系統在生產環境中部署了Swagger,但未進行適當的安全配置,導致可以通過Swagger獲取系統的敏感信息,如客戶端密鑰和access_token。進一步利用這些信息,攻擊者可以通過Netcat等技術實現遠程命令執行,最終控制目標服務器。
禁用不必要接口:
加強認證和授權:
網絡隔離:
定期更新和監控:
使用HTTPS:
通過以上措施,可以顯著提高Swagger在Debian系統上的安全性,防止未授權訪問和潛在的安全漏洞利用。